Local Computer Experts Join Forces
On November 11, 2010 service-focused Lewisburg information technology companies, Lewisburg-based MePush Inc and Mifflinburg-based Gamers Inc., merged.
Gamers has been owned by Ken Kazar and his son Tyler Kazar, out of Mifflinburg, since 2000. Gamers was one of the first local computer companies to provide same-day house calls to residents in Mifflinburg, Lewistown, Middleburg, Beavertown, Beaver Springs, and beyond.
MePush is a six-year-old Lewisburg computer services company know for its Fast, Friendly, and Fanatical customer service.
“As I started looking toward semi-retirement, I wanted to partner with a Lewisburg or Mifflinburg computer company with similar goals. MePush’s primary concern is fast, friendly, and high quality computer service, just like ours has been for the past 10 years.” said Kazar, who will server as a technician and consultant and will still build a lot of the custom PCs.
Kazar added that Gamers’ customers will see very little change as a result of the partnership–his son Tyler will continue to provide service to Gamers customers from MePush’s headquarters in Lewisburg, PA. Tyler will also serve MePush’s customers who welcome his big smile, friendly service, and expert PC repair skills.
“By working together, we have a unique opportunity to provide unparalleled response time and continue our expansion into the western end of Union and Snyder counties with the customer service we’re known for,” said Conor Quinlan, CEO of MePush Inc.
MePush currently serves business and homes in Snyder, Union, Montour, Northumberland, Columbia, and Lycoming counties.
